WELLINGTON WOOL SALE

NAPIER VALUES EXCEEDED VERY KEEN COMPETITION (Per Press Association.) WELLINGTON, this day. The Wellington wool sale commenced at 0 o’clock this morning, .‘>o,ooo hales being offered. There were practically no withdrawals, hut there were a few passings in the earlier catalogues. Competition was exceedingly keen from all quarters, excepting the United Elates. Values were fully equal to Napier and possibly a little better, but badly classed rough wools commanded only moderate attention. Typical prices parly in the sale were:—Southdown, 12d to 20d; Romney, 9sd to HJd; hnlfbi'od, 12d to I7d; fine crossbred, 10{d to 12fd; find’crossbred lmggets, to 13d; Lincolns, (hi to 7d; lambs, 7d to 12d. Crutidlings, pieces and bellies were in good demand for fine sorts at about fid to 740, and for merinos and very fine quality pieces 120 to 15d.
